South Central Railway Honours 10 Staff for Preventing Mishaps

Ten railway workers received awards for helping prevent possible accidents.

They worked in the Secunderabad, Hyderabad and Nanded divisions.

The group included train drivers, track workers, a technician, goods train managers and a station master.

South Central Railway General Manager Sanjay Kumar Srivastava presented the awards.

He praised the workers for being alert and committed to their jobs.

He said their example could encourage other railway employees.

Railway officials were told to follow safety rules carefully.

They were also asked to check cables, signals and rail fittings.

Special attention was requested for level crossings through surprise inspections, safety drives and night checks.
